An Ode, Written October, 1819, Before the Spaniards Had Recovered Their Liberty
By Percy Bysshe ShelleySource: Percy Bysshe Shelley - PoetryDB (Public Domain)205 words
Arise, arise, arise!
There is blood on the earth that denies ye bread;
Be your wounds like eyes
To weep for the dead, the dead, the dead.
